Influence of Sleep on Metabolism



Lack of rest can dramatically reduce your metabolic rate and prevent your fat burning progression. When you don't obtain sufficient rest, your body's capacity to manage hormones like insulin, cortisol, and ghrelin is interfered with. This imbalance can lead to boosted appetite, desires for junk foods, and a decline in the variety of calories your body burns at rest.

Research study has shown that sleep starvation can change your metabolic process in a way that makes it more difficult to drop weight. When you're sleep-deprived, your body often tends to keep fat shops and burn fewer calories, making it more difficult to develop the calorie deficit required for weight management. Additionally, inadequate sleep can affect your power degrees and motivation to exercise, more preventing your progression towards your weight loss objectives.



To sustain your metabolic process and weight-loss initiatives, prioritize getting 7-9 hours of top quality sleep each evening. By improving your sleep routines, you can boost your body's capacity to control hormones, increase metabolic process, and support your weight management journey.

Influence of Sleep on Appetite Hormones



Obtaining adequate sleep plays a vital function in controling cravings hormones, impacting your hunger and food choices. When you don't get sufficient rest, it can interfere with the balance of crucial hormonal agents that control hunger and satiation, causing raised yearnings and over-eating.

Right here's exactly how rest influences your hunger hormonal agents:

- ** Leptin Degrees **: Rest starvation can lower leptin degrees, the hormone in charge of indicating volume to your mind. When leptin degrees are low, you might really feel hungrier and less completely satisfied after eating.

- ** Ghrelin Degrees **: Lack of rest often tends to boost ghrelin levels, the hormonal agent that promotes hunger. Elevated ghrelin levels can make you crave much more high-calorie foods, leading to prospective weight gain.

- ** Insulin Level Of Sensitivity **: Poor sleep can minimize insulin sensitivity, making it harder for your body to regulate blood glucose levels. This can result in raised appetite and a greater danger of developing insulin resistance.

Prioritizing quality sleep can help maintain a healthy and balanced balance of these hunger hormones, supporting your weight loss initiatives.
